Material And Durability
A keychain is a tiny tool you touch every day, so its material has to handle real life, not just look pretty. Start upon checking the base metal. Zinc alloy is a smart pick because it feels sturdy in your hand and stands up to bumps, pocket lint, and daily rubbing. It also resists wear and corrosion, so you won’t see quick rust or dull spots. Next, look for clean, high-quality construction, since thin parts can bend or snap whenever your keys get tugged. Then, pay attention to how it connects. A secure D-ring and a screw tool style closure help keep keys from slipping off whilst you’re rushing. Finally, choose metal finishes that stay bright, even after rainy days and sweaty palms.
Rhinestone Setting Quality
Although rhinestones look like tiny stars, the setting that holds them decides whether your keychain stays gorgeous or turns into a sad little “missing crystal” story. You’ll feel the difference whenever stones sit snug in clean, even slots instead of loose glue blobs that snag and pop out during daily grabbing.
Next, pay attention to the metalwork around each crystal. A high quality frame resists rust and corrosion, so your shine doesn’t fade after sweat, rain, or pocket wear. Look for precise embedding, smooth edges, and careful polishing, because a neat rim protects the stone and enhances sparkle. At times the setting is well made, light bounces cleanly, so your keychain looks bright and stylish. With a tough setting, you won’t baby it every day.

Ring And Clip Style
Getting the right fit for your keys is step one, but the ring or clip is what decides how easy your mornings feel. In case you like a classic setup, a ring style can give you multiple key rings plus a rotating horseshoe ring, so you can attach keys fast and still keep them from twisting into a knot.
Should you want grab and go speed, a carabiner clip with a one-push lever feels almost effortless. It opens quickly, then locks in with a confident snap, so you’re not second-guessing it at the door.
Next, check how it opens. Some rings use tiny screws and might need a screwdriver. That adds security, but it slows you down.
Finally, pick sturdy metal like zinc alloy so it won’t bend.

Weight And Bulk
Because your keys travel with you all day, the weight and bulk of a crystal car keychain can either feel like a fun sparkle or like an extra chore you didn’t ask for. Should it be too heavy, you’ll notice it in your pocket, on your wrist, or pulling at your bag. A lighter keychain keeps daily carry easy and helps you stay comfortable on long days.
Next, consider size. Bulky shapes can crowd a small handbag, jam a compact pocket, or snag when you reach for your keys fast. In case you carry several keys or stack keychains, extra ounces add up quickly. So choose a compact crystal with a streamlined shape, smooth edges, and a short drop. You’ll still get shine, but your keys won’t feel like a dumbbell.
